A sequent is an expression of the form \begin{center} \setlength{\abovedisplayskip}{-15pt} $\phi_1, \phi_2,\!..., \phi_n \ent \psi.$ \end{center} $\phi_1, \phi_2,\!..., \phi_n$ are called premises. $\psi$ is called the conclusion. The premises entail the conclusion. This means that for any valid sequence, we can proof that the conclusion follows from the premises.
